CVE-2026-20212: Cisco Nexus 9000 RCE Flaw
Cisco disclosed CVE-2026-20212, a critical unauthenticated remote code execution flaw in the Silicon One integration of Nexus 9000 switches.
Cisco has disclosed CVE-2026-20212, a critical vulnerability in the Silicon One integration used by certain Nexus 9000 switches. The flaw allows an unauthenticated remote attacker to achieve remote code execution. The source excerpt does not state active exploitation or provide patch details.

| CVE-2026-20212 | Unauthenticated RCE in Cisco Nexus 9000 Switches with Silicon One Integration CVE-2026-20212 (CVSS 9.8, CWE-1327) is a critical flaw in the Silicon One integration for Cisco Nexus 9000 Series Switches: TCP ports 43210 and 43211 are exposed in the default Layer 3 VRF, allowing an unauthenticated remote attacker with network reachability to those ports to send crafted input that is executed as code with root privileges. Exploitation can also crash the S1HAL process, forcing the device to reload. Affected devices are Nexus 9000 switches that use the Silicon One integration; other Nexus deployments are not implicated in this data. No public proof-of-concept, KEV listing, or confirmed in-the-wild exploitation is known at this time, and EPSS estimates only about a 0.5% probability of exploitation within 30 days. Do: Inventory your Nexus 9000 fleet to identify Silicon One–integrated models and test whether TCP ports 43210/43211 are reachable in the default L3 VRF (e.g., nmap the management/default VRF or review interface and control-plane ACLs). Upgrade to the fixed software release listed in Cisco's advisory published September 2, 2026.
